Domestic tourism expenditure on road passenger transport services in South Africa stood at 46.5 billion South African Rands in 2023. Post-2019, the year-on-year variations show a recovery trajectory with an 8.56% increase in 2021 and a 3.27% increase by 2022, albeit with a slight dip in the growth rate in 2023 at 2.83%. The last five-year compound annual growth rate (CAGR) leading up to 2023 reflects a robust growth of 10.21%, indicating a strong recovery from earlier declines.
Forecasts suggest a steady upward trend with the market expected to grow at a forecasted 5-year CAGR of 2.12%, reaching 53.19 billion by 2028, which translates to an overall growth rate of 11.04% from 2023 to 2028.
